DISTRIBUTED MANAGEMENT AND INSTALLATION OF DIGITAL CERTIFICATES ON A CLUSTER FOR AUTHENTICATION WITH AN EXTERNAL KEY MANAGEMENT SERVICE

Last updated:

Abstract:

Hosts in a cluster in a virtualized computing environment bypass a management layer when communicating with an external key management service (KMS). One of the hosts is configured with KMS configuration information (including digital certificate information) that enables the host to directly communicate with the KMS via a secure communication connection, instead of communicating with the KMS via the management layer. This KMS configuration information is replicated in a distributed manner from the host to the other hosts in the cluster, thereby enabling the other hosts in the cluster to also directly and independently communicate with the KMS to obtain encryption keys to perform cryptographic operations.
